Fig. 3: Increased synaptic FUS localization in FusΔNLS/+ mice is accompanied by alterations in GABAergic synapses.

From: Synaptic FUS accumulation triggers early misregulation of synaptic RNAs in a mouse model of ALS

Fig. 3

a Schematic showing specificity of antibodies used for western blot against protein domains of Fused in sarcoma (FUS). b Western blot of total FUS, full-length FUS and actin in synaptoneurosomes isolated from Fus+/+ and FusΔNLS/+ mice at 6 months of age. Source data are provided as a Source Data file. c Quantification of total FUS (p-value = 0.0091) and full-length FUS levels (p-value = 0.001) in synaptoneurosomes from Fus+/+ and FusΔNLS/+ at 6 months of age. Error bars represent mean ± SD. Each dot represents samples prepared from six different mice. n = 6, **p < 0.01, ***p < 0.001, two-tailed, unpaired t-test. d Confocal images of the hippocampal CA1 area from 6-month-old mice showing higher level of FUS in the dendritic tree and synaptic compartment in FusΔNLS/+ mouse model. On the top, low magnification pictures show the dendritic area of pyramidal cells stained with FUS (green), microtubule-associated protein 2 (MAP2) (dendritic marker, magenta), Synapsin 1 (Syn, synaptic marker, Cyan), and DAPI (Blue). Red box indicates the area imaged in the high magnification images below. n = 5 independent Fus+/+ and FusΔNLS/+ mice. e Higher magnification equivalent to the area highlighted in red in d. f Representative images of staining using synaptic markers Synapsin 1, Vesicular GABA transporter (VGAT), postsynaptic GABAergic receptors containing α3 subunit (GABAAα3), and GluN1 (NMDAR submit) in Fus+/+ and FusΔNLS/+ at 1 and 6 months of age. Images were generated with Imaris and display volume view used for quantification with statistically coded surface area. Density and cluster area were analyzed. n = 6 independent Fus+/+ and FusΔNLS/+ mice at 1 month of age. At 6-month-old, n = 5 independent mice for Fus+/+, n = 6 for FusΔNLS/+. g Graph bar representation of the synaptic density of Synapsin 1, VGAT, GABAAα3, and GluN1 from Fus+/+ and FusΔNLS/+ at 1 and 6 months of age. Graph bar showing mean ± SD. *p < 0.05, two-tailed unpaired t-test. Graphs are extracted from the same analysis shown in Supplementary Fig. 3e, f.
